hey guys:
just wanted to show you guys my 2008 GT500. we've got the engine and suspension and wheels and tires pretty much sorted but it was time to do something to the interior to make it a little bit safer and better for track use.

i may have gone a little overboard. the car is LOUD and rattly- and I need to attack all the hanging wires with some zip-ties and i probably should make some diamond cut aluminum floor panels or fabricate a cool pedal box or something because its pretty hot and bare in there now. but i kind of love it. i have half a mind to pull out the center console- the door panels and yes- that stupid dvd player dream of 2004 hifi system needs to go... but i digress.

this car is now officially insane.

this car was visceral and felt like you were opening the gates of hell overtime you pushed the gas pedal before- by stiffening it up with this 6 point roll bar and ripping out all the carpets and the rear seats- the thing is nuts.

if any of you guys are looking for a cage or roll bar or even harnesses i can not recommend autopowerindustries.com enough. these guys were awesome. so pro- and they get it. i could not be happier with their pricing, work, and attention to detail. these guys are the real deal. give them money.

on another note- kirkey seats are a great value and super comfy and with the fathousefabrication adjustable mounts you can unbolt them and move them around to really dial in the position. these seats are great and look and feel super pro and fast.
